More Than 1 Million Acres Burn in Chilean Wine Regions
Wine Spectator

More Than 1 Million Acres Burn in Chilean Wine Regions

Hundreds of fires raged across several southern provinces in Chile in February, burning more than 1 million acres, destroying more than 2,100 buildings and killing at least 25 people.
